Explaining what an air compressor is and its purpose in blowing up balloons.
An air compressor is a machine that converts power into potential energy stored in compressed air, which can then be used for various tasks. One such task is blowing up balloons, where air is forced into the balloon at high pressure to inflate it. The compressor works by drawing in air from the surroundings and compressing it, which can be done using an electric or gasoline motor.
Once the air is compressed, it is stored in a tank until it is needed. To blow up a balloon, the compressed air is released through a hose with a nozzle attachment that can fit into the balloon’s opening. The air then rushes into the balloon, inflating it quickly and efficiently.
Using an air compressor to blow up balloons can save time and effort, especially when inflating a large number of balloons. It is a popular tool among event planners, decorators, and party suppliers who need to create balloon displays quickly and easily. Checking the air compressor and accessories to ensure that everything is in good condition.
Preparing the air compressor is a crucial step for ensuring a smooth and uninterrupted operation. Before use, it’s important to check the air compressor and accessories to make sure everything is in good condition. This includes inspecting the compressor’s oil level, belts, filters, valves, and hoses for any damage or signs of wear and tear.
Top up the oil if it’s low and replace any faulty accessories. A malfunctioning compressor or accessory can affect the quality of the air output and cause safety issues. Additionally, ensure there’s adequate ventilation in the working area to prevent the buildup of heat and fumes, as this can lead to the compressor overheating.
Preparing the air compressor may seem time-consuming, but it’s worth every effort as it guarantees a safe, efficient and long-lasting operation.
Properly setting up the air compressor.
Properly setting up your air compressor is essential to ensure its longevity and efficiency. Before using your compressor, it is crucial to prepare it properly. Start by ensuring that it is on a flat surface and that the power supply is sufficient.
Check the oil level and add oil if necessary. Next, inspect the air filter and clean or replace it if needed. Tighten all bolts and fittings and check for any leaks.
It’s also essential to know the specific pressure requirements for the tools you will be using and set the pressure accordingly. Neglecting these steps can result in damage and poor performance. By properly preparing your air compressor, you can ensure smooth and efficient operation and avoid unnecessary repairs and downtime.

Steps to follow when using the air compressor to blow up balloons.
Blowing up balloons with an air compressor can be a time-saving and efficient way to get the job done. However, it’s important to follow a few key steps to ensure the safety of both the user and the balloons. First, make sure to adjust the air pressure according to the size and type of balloons being used.
Over-inflating can cause them to burst, while under-inflation can cause them to be too flimsy. Next, attach the correct nozzle or tip to the air compressor, as using the wrong one can also lead to burst balloons. Then, start by holding the balloon securely and slowly inserting the nozzle into the opening, being careful not to force it in too quickly.
Finally, once inflated to the desired size, make sure to turn off the air compressor and carefully remove the nozzle. With these simple steps, blowing up balloons with an air compressor can be a breeze.

What pressure should be used to inflate balloons with an air compressor?
The pressure used to inflate balloons with an air compressor should be no more than 10-15 psi.
Can an air compressor pop balloons?
Yes, an air compressor can pop balloons if the pressure is set too high or the balloons are overinflated.
